-#include "AKFS_FileIO.h"
-
-/*** Constant definition ******************************************************/
-#ifdef AKFS_PRECISION_DOUBLE
-#define AKFS_SCANF_FORMAT "%63s = %lf"
-#else
-#define AKFS_SCANF_FORMAT "%63s = %f"
-#endif
-#define AKFS_PRINTF_FORMAT "%s = %f\n"
-#define LOAD_BUF_SIZE 64
-
-/*!
- Load parameters from file which is specified with #path. This function reads
- data from a beginning of the file line by line, and check parameter name
- sequentially. In otherword, this function depends on the order of eache
- parameter described in the file.
- @return If function fails, the return value is #AKM_FAIL. When function fails,
- the output is undefined. Therefore, parameters which are possibly overwritten
- by this function should be initialized again. If function succeeds, the
- return value is #AKM_SUCCESS.
- @param[out] prms A pointer to #AK8975PRMS structure. Loaded parameter is
- stored to the member of this structure.
- @param[in] path A path to the setting file.
- */
-int16 AKFS_LoadParameters(AK8975PRMS * prms, const char* path)
-{
- int16 ret;
- char buf[LOAD_BUF_SIZE];
- FILE *fp = NULL;
-
- /* Open setting file for read. */
- if ((fp = fopen(path, "r")) == NULL) {
- AKMERROR_STR("fopen");
- return AKM_FAIL;
- }
-
- ret = 1;
-
- /* Load data to HO */
- if (fscanf(fp, AKFS_SCANF_FORMAT, buf, &prms->mfv_ho.u.x) != 2) {
- ret = 0;
- } else {
- if (strncmp(buf, "HO.x", sizeof(buf)) != 0) {
- ret = 0;
- }
- }
- if (fscanf(fp, AKFS_SCANF_FORMAT, buf, &prms->mfv_ho.u.y) != 2) {
- ret = 0;
- } else {
- if (strncmp(buf, "HO.y", sizeof(buf)) != 0) {
- ret = 0;
- }
- }
- if (fscanf(fp, AKFS_SCANF_FORMAT, buf, &prms->mfv_ho.u.z) != 2) {
- ret = 0;
- } else {
- if (strncmp(buf, "HO.z", sizeof(buf)) != 0) {
- ret = 0;
- }
- }
-
- if (fclose(fp) != 0) {
- AKMERROR_STR("fclose");
- ret = 0;
- }
-
- if (ret == 0) {
- AKMERROR;
- return AKM_FAIL;
- }
-
- return AKM_SUCCESS;
-}

-/*!
- Save parameters to file which is specified with #path. This function saves
- variables when the offsets of magnetic sensor estimated successfully.
- @return If function fails, the return value is #AKM_FAIL. When function fails,
- the parameter file may collapsed. Therefore, the parameters file should be
- discarded. If function succeeds, the return value is #AKM_SUCCESS.
- @param[out] prms A pointer to #AK8975PRMS structure. Member variables are
- saved to the parameter file.
- @param[in] path A path to the setting file.
- */
-int16 AKFS_SaveParameters(AK8975PRMS *prms, const char* path)
-{
- int16 ret = 1;
- FILE *fp;
-
- /*Open setting file for write. */
- if ((fp = fopen(path, "w")) == NULL) {
- AKMERROR_STR("fopen");
- return AKM_FAIL;
- }
-
- /* Save data to HO */
- if (fprintf(fp, AKFS_PRINTF_FORMAT, "HO.x", prms->mfv_ho.u.x) < 0) { ret = 0; }
- if (fprintf(fp, AKFS_PRINTF_FORMAT, "HO.y", prms->mfv_ho.u.y) < 0) { ret = 0; }
- if (fprintf(fp, AKFS_PRINTF_FORMAT, "HO.z", prms->mfv_ho.u.z) < 0) { ret = 0; }
-
- if (fclose(fp) != 0) {
- AKMERROR_STR("fclose");
- ret = 0;
- }
-
- if (ret == 0) {
- AKMERROR;
- return AKM_FAIL;
- }
-
- return AKM_SUCCESS;
-}
